Dread or Excitement

Do you wake up in the morning dreading the day ahead? Does each day feel like a chore rather than an opportunity to play? Are you craving more excitement and zest in your life?


I can relate. I used to feel this way too.


Many of us wake up, especially on a Monday morning, dreading the start of the day and the week ahead. You would have to agree, that having a sense of dread for each day isn’t an ideal way to live and experience life.


We all want and need to live a life of joy and purpose, so how can we do that when it just seems too hard?


I’d like to share with you something I have been practising for the last three months that’s had a major impact on how I feel about each day of my life.


Every morning I sit down at my table, get out my journal and put pencil to paper and write the following sentence starter:


Today I am excited about…


I then list three to five things that I can be excited about in my day ahead. For example:

  • Today I am excited about spending time with my daughter after school.

  • Today I am excited about completing a project at work.

  • Today I am excited about going for a walk in my lunch break.

  • Today I am excited about writing a blog post.

  • Today I am excited about calling a friend and having a chat.

I’ve been doing this every day for three months and I’ve noticed a remarkable difference in how I feel about the day ahead and how I show up throughout the day too.

It’s really that simple!


Think about it. By shifting the focus of your mind onto things you are looking forward to, you stop focusing on the things that are getting you down. It’s all about mental real estate. If you focus your attention on the unpleasant things, you don’t have the space left for the positive. When you make your focus the positive, the result is that there is less space available for the negative things to hang around.


This is a really powerful realisation and that is why I am sharing it with you.


It’s as simple as pondering one sentence every morning. When you do this, your mind will shift and the result is that you will notice a big improvement about how you feel about each day of your life.


Let’s play a game.

  1. Think of three things that you can be excited about today.

  2. Now get out a journal or notebook and write them down. Maybe you can come up with more but three is enough for that shift to happen.

  3. Once you’ve written them down, read them over.

  4. Now read them out loud so you hear the words and it will become a part of who you are and you will start to feel it. You will feel the excitement. You’ll notice a mind shift and there’s a lot of power in that.

  5. Repeat this daily for a week and notice what happens.

Keep up this daily practise and eventually you will even be able to find excitement in the things you used to dread.
